Learn more about Bioethics LLM degree programs
Studying for an LL.M. in Bioethics allows you to engage with ethical issues arising from advances in medicine, technology, and research. This field is unique as it combines the complexities of law, morality, and health, preparing you for critical discussions that shape health policy.
Through courses in bioethics law, health care regulation, and ethical theory, you’ll gain essential skills like analyzing legal frameworks in health care, evaluating ethical dilemmas related to research, and advising on bioethical best practices. You'll delve into topics such as informed consent, genetic testing, and the right to refuse treatment, equipping you to navigate the intricate moral landscapes of the health sector confidently. Many students build critical reasoning abilities as they examine challenging ethical cases and their implications.
With a strong focus on research, this program also nurtures skills in legal writing and advocacy. Graduates often pursue careers in government agencies, non-profit organizations, or private legal firms, combining their legal knowledge with ethical insight to influence policies and practices in health care.
